It was 2007 the last time I had seen Jamie, and our phone conversations had become more sparce, we seem to coordinate our conversations in different time zones (England/California) better than we do when we’re both on the East Coast. It was enlightening and mind clearing to walk through the Lower East Side, and then discovering this haunt, that I had wanted to see after Vashtie Kola had blogged about it.
The food and service were both amazing, and if I lived here, I would frequent it often.
